In this trek I went out at around 18:00 in hope to get some lighting reference for the transition between afternoon and evening which I was going for in my previous concepts.

I really liked the image of the wooden walkway towards the middle of the image, especially how the light touches it. As far as I know this is treated wood with some special coating which in the era im looking around would not have , but I like how its reacting. For the little wooden section near the water which I may have, taking a closer look at these might be helpful.

This next one is just after the sunset where there is the blue atmosphere but with very little light visible from the sun. Obviously the brighter images are at a different time of day, this was actually walking into uni on one of our early life drawing sessions and I liked how it was captured.
In fact at this point with my rooftop project I was working with skydomes and just playing around with moving the sun around, and you know I think having some sort of night/day cycle may help my project look even more interesting. Having it lit at different times of day will make it interesting for the shadows and ambient lighting. For my rooftop test it was only moving the sun around without actually changing the environmental sections.
